The Residing Tales Mannequin

Residing Tales Sermons is a technique of preaching that replaces the monologue with interactive, participatory storytelling and surprise. Rooted in Montessori-inspired pedagogy, Residing Tales invitations individuals into the work of meaning-making by tactile storytelling and open-ended questioning questions. Fairly than analyzing scripture from a distance, Residing Tales encourages direct engagement: seeing, listening to, and experiencing the sacred narrative collectively.

Residing Tales Sermons emerged as a mannequin of preaching on the weekly eucharistic service at St. Gregory of Nyssa Episcopal Church in San Francisco, California as we had been regathering from the pandemic. We at the moment are delighted to share it broadly with different congregations that want to discover this co-creative preaching mannequin with us.

Whereas Residing Tales attracts inspiration from Godly Play, there are key variations. Godly Play is primarily designed for youngsters in formation settings, whereas Residing Tales is built-in into the Sunday liturgy and invitations individuals of all ages to co-interpret scripture and create a sermon collectively.

The preacher tells the gospel story utilizing easy wood figures and felt underlays to make the narrative visually and tactilely participating. Fairly than delivering a pre-written homily, the preacher serves as a facilitator who guides a communal exploration of the story by questioning questions. The sermon emerges within the second from the reflections and insights of the congregation.

Residing Tales honors the communal nature of decoding scripture and follows the rubrics for worship in eucharistic liturgies in accordance with “The E-book of Widespread Prayer.” The gospel is spoken in its typical place within the liturgy, and concurrently, scripture is enacted with Montessori-inspired collectible figurines. When it comes time for the sermon, as a substitute of a single voice talking on their very own, Residing Tales sermons embody radical hospitality by valuing each voice, no matter age or background. Whereas reimagining the sermon, Residing Tales maintains liturgical integrity and stays trustworthy to the rhythms and construction of conventional worship.

What Preaching with Residing Tales Appears to be like Like

1. Getting ready

Preparation, after all, is essential. Preachers must conduct biblical exegesis as they might for any sermon, in order that they’re absolutely ready to assist their congregation in doing the work of scriptural interpretation. However somewhat than writing out a thesis-paper-length sermon, the preacher makes use of a script (like these we’re producing at St. Gregory’s, which we share freely with preachers), gathers their story supplies, and prepares to facilitate the congregation in making a sermonic response to the story within the second of worship.

2. Sharing the Story

Utilizing easy, tactile supplies comparable to wood figures, cloth underlays, and printed photos, the preacher enacts the scripture studying. Because the preacher tells the story, they transfer the figures and props to characterize key characters, actions, and settings, bringing the narrative to life. This multisensory storytelling invitations individuals to expertise scripture in a holistic means, participating not simply their ears, but additionally their eyes, their hearts, and their imaginations. This bodily illustration of the story helps the congregation immerse themselves extra absolutely within the biblical narrative, fostering deeper emotional and religious connections. The storyteller’s aim right here is readability and ease, permitting the story to talk for itself.

3. Questioning and Facilitating with the Group

Sharing the work of scriptural interpretation is crucial. Utilizing questioning inquiries to information dialogue somewhat than forcing conclusions permits for real engagement and genuine development of religious formation. When individuals really feel that their voices matter, they’re extra more likely to join with the story and uncover that means that resonates with their very own lives.

Mirroring again individuals’ insights ensures that every one voices are heard and valued and reinforces the communal side of interpretation. This observe additionally deepens theological engagement by permitting individuals to construct on one another’s reflections, making a richer and extra dynamic exploration of scripture.

Making a tradition of participation is key. Encouraging open-ended reflection somewhat than looking for “proper” solutions permits people to interact extra freely, providing their ideas with out concern of judgment. This fosters an area the place individuals can categorical curiosity, develop theological imaginations, and make connections between the biblical story and their lived experiences. Over time, this observe cultivates a congregation that’s extra comfy exploring the mysteries of religion collectively.
